A COVID-19 vaccination centre will open in Abergavenny this weekend.
The Aneurin Bevan University Health Board has so far vaccinated more than 15,000 people across Gwent.
All residents from 34 out of 94 care homes for older adults and all care home staff from 63 of the 94 care homes for older adults across Gwent. They have vaccinated more than 3,000 over-80s and over 5,000 frontline staff.
The health board confirmed there are plans to open two additional vaccination centres in Ebbw Vale, which will be open on Thursday and Friday and Abergavenny, which will open over the weekend.
All vaccination centres are appointment only and people will be contacted if they are being called for their appointment.
